Transaction 7446f86a620f5c13409134fa6c33c34bf9eff03ffffaf165413d0ad4427446ea

1 Input
2 Outputs
  • 7446f86a620f5c13409134fa6c33c34bf9eff03ffffaf165413d0ad4427446ea:0
  • value  782070856
    address  3Cs8Yvra32dyYFNhA571RP6R2nWja1yP6E
  • 7446f86a620f5c13409134fa6c33c34bf9eff03ffffaf165413d0ad4427446ea:1
  • value  381570
    address  38MdQChRueeqrFjiypPpvsAubFjy4T9pRE